Understanding the Fundamentals: Key Skills and Knowledge

To excel in river engineering and restoration, professionals need to possess a unique combination of technical, scientific, and social skills. The certificate program focuses on developing a deep understanding of river dynamics, hydrology, geomorphology, and ecology, as well as expertise in design, modeling, and project management. Students learn to analyze complex river systems, identify areas of degradation, and develop effective restoration strategies that balance human needs with environmental concerns. By mastering these skills, professionals can contribute to the creation of resilient, sustainable, and thriving river ecosystems that support biodiversity and human well-being.

Best Practices in River Restoration: A Community-Centric Approach

Effective river restoration requires a community-centric approach, involving collaboration with local stakeholders, indigenous communities, and government agencies. The certificate program emphasizes the importance of engaging with communities, understanding their needs and concerns, and developing restoration plans that reflect their values and priorities. By adopting a participatory approach, professionals can ensure that river restoration projects are socially acceptable, environmentally sustainable, and economically viable. This approach also fosters a sense of ownership and responsibility among community members, promoting long-term stewardship and management of restored river systems.

Career Opportunities and Specializations: A World of Possibilities

A Certificate in River Engineering and Restoration opens up a wide range of career opportunities, from government agencies and consulting firms to non-profit organizations and private companies. Professionals can specialize in areas such as river design, restoration ecology, flood risk management, or water resources engineering, working on projects that span from urban river revitalization to rural watershed management. With the growing demand for sustainable and resilient infrastructure, the job prospects for certified river engineers and restoration specialists are promising, with opportunities for advancement and professional growth in a dynamic and interdisciplinary field.

Staying Ahead of the Curve: Emerging Trends and Technologies

The field of river engineering and restoration is constantly evolving, with new technologies, techniques, and research findings emerging regularly. To stay ahead of the curve, professionals need to be aware of emerging trends, such as the use of drones, satellite imaging, and artificial intelligence in river monitoring and management. The certificate program provides a solid foundation in the principles and practices of river engineering and restoration, while also encouraging students to explore innovative approaches and cutting-edge technologies that can enhance the efficiency, effectiveness, and sustainability of river restoration projects.
